Problem
One country has n cities and every two of them are linked by a railroad. A railway worker should travel by train exactly once through the entire railroad system (reaching each city exactly once). If it is impossible for worker to travel by train between two cities, he can travel by plane. What is the minimal number of flights that the worker will have to use?
